WebFeb 22, 2024 · Feb. 22—The first indication my identity was used in an attempt to defraud Ohio's unemployment system was a letter addressed to my employer — but mailed to my house. The form, a "Request to Employer for Separation Information," arrived in January. It said that I had filed for unemployment on Jan. 2. I had not. WebIf you receive any unexpected correspondence regarding your unemployment benefits, and you suspect it may be fraudulent, the best way to report it is by visiting unemploymenthelp.ohio.gov/IdentityTheft. Emailing or using the chat feature won’t guarantee that it gets to the right team.
